Baydikbek solar farm is a cancelled solar farm in Baydikbeck, South Kazakhstan, Kazakhstan.
Project Details
Table 1: Phase-level project details for Baydikbek solar farm
Status | Nameplate capacity | Technology |
---|---|---|
Cancelled (inferred October 2022) | 40 MW[1] | PV |
